2. Kinds Of Spanish Driver's Licenses
In Spain, different kinds of driver's licenses are provided based upon the lorry categories:
| License Type | Lorry Category | Age Requirement |
|---|---|---|
| Class B | Cars and trucks and vans approximately 3,500 kg | 18 years |
| Class A1 | Motorcycles up to 125 cc | 16 years |
| Class A2 | Bikes over 125 cc (limited) | 18 years |
| Class A | All motorcycles | 20 years |
| Class C | Trucks over 3,500 kg | 21 years |
| Class D | Buses | 24 years |
3. Requirements for Obtaining a Spanish Driver's License
To get a Spanish chauffeur's license, candidates must satisfy particular requirements. Below is a list of the vital requirements:
- Age Requirement: Applicants need to be at least the legal age for the license type.
- Residency: Proof of residency in Spain is required.
- Recognition: Valid passport or national ID card.
- Medical Certificate: A certificate validating physical fitness to drive from a licensed medical professional.
- Theoretical Exam: Pass a theoretical examination covering roadway indications, rules, and safe driving.
- Practical Driving Test: Demonstrate driving skills in a real car.
- Evidence of Address: A file showing your present address in Spain (utility bill, rental agreement, etc).
4. Step-by-Step Process to Order a Spanish Driver's License
The process to obtain a Spanish driver's license can be broken down into numerous crucial stages:
Step 1: Gather Required Documents
Collect all necessary files, including:
- Valid passport or nationwide identity card
- Proof of residency in Spain
- Medical certificate
- Two recent passport-sized pictures
Action 2: Register for Driving School (Optional)
While it is not mandatory to employ in a driving school, it is highly suggested, especially for those unfamiliar with Spanish driving laws. Driving schools often assist with both the theoretical and useful tests.
Action 3: Take the Theoretical Exam
- Preparation: Study the Spanish traffic regulations and roadway indications.
- Scheduling: Register for the test at a local traffic department (Jefatura Provincial de Tráfico).
Step 4: Pass the Practical Driving Test
- Upon passing the theoretical part, schedule your useful test.
- Demonstrate driving efficiency in a designated location with an examiner.
Step 5: Apply for Your License
- Once both tests are successfully completed, submit your application for the driver's license at the traffic department.
- Pay the matching costs.
Action 6: Receive Your Driver's License
- After processing, typically within a couple of weeks, applicants will get their Spanish motorist's license.
5. Charges and Processing Times
The expenses related to obtaining a Spanish chauffeur's license can vary based on a number of factors, consisting of whether you participate in driving school. Here's a breakdown of normal fees:
| Item | Approximated Cost (EUR) |
|---|---|
| Theoretical Exam Fee | 80 - 100 |
| Practical Exam Fee | 150 - 250 |
| Medical Certificate | 30 - 60 |
| Driving School (if picked) | 500 - 1,500 |
| License Issuance Fee | 20 - 40 |
Processing Time: The whole process can take anywhere from a few weeks to numerous months, depending on need and how rapidly tests are scheduled.
